Bernie Buescher is the former secretary of state of Colorado. A Democrat, he was appointed to the office in 2009 by Governor of Colorado Bill Ritter to fill the vacancy left by the resignation of Republican Mike Coffman. He was defeated in 2011.Bernie Buescher is a fourth generation Coloradoan who was born and raised in Grand Junction and has lived there most of his life.
